VEHICLE SPEED CONTROL
05V388000FORD MOTOR COMPANY to 08/20/2002V (Vehicle)450000009/12/2005ODIFORD MOTOR COMPANY09/07/200509/07/2005
Defect SummaryOn certain pickup trucks and sport utility vehicles equipped with speed control, the speed control deactivation switch may overheat, smoke, or burn.
Consequence SummaryA fire at the switch could occur.
Corrective SummaryBy letter dated september 12, 2005, owners were instructed to return their vehicles to their dealers to have the speed control deactivation switch disconnected. owners who have had their speed control deactivated are being notified that parts will be available and advised to make an appointment to reconnect the speed control beginning in february 2006. owners who did not have their speed control deactivated are being notified to have their system remedied beginning in february 2006. owners are urged to avail themselves of the free disconnect service as soon as possible because of the significant risk of fire. owners may contact ford at 1-800-392-3673. (note: also see recalls 05v017 and 06v286)
NotesFord recall no. 05s28.customers may also contact the national highway traffic safety administration's vehicle safety hotline at 1-888-327-4236 (tty 1-800-424-9153), or go to http://www.safercar.gov.
